Billie Eilish
Billie Eilish has rapidly become a symbol of a new generation in music, known for her distinctive sound that blends pop, electropop, and indie influences. Since her breakout hit, "Ocean Eyes," she has continuously pushed the boundaries of musical artistry. Her authentic approach not only resonates through her music but also in her visual aesthetics and personal style, making her a cultural icon. Eilish's candidness about her experiences with mental health has also sparked important conversations among young fans, encouraging openness and vulnerability. Through her lyrics and interviews, she confronts issues like anxiety and self-doubt, creating a supportive space for listeners who may struggle with similar feelings. This genuine connection with her audience has helped her cultivate a loyal fan base and has made her a powerful voice for today's youth. Additionally, Eilish is known for her unique fashion choices, often challenging conventional beauty standards and promoting body positivity. Her signature oversized clothing style has become a statement against society's pressures to conform. Overall, Billie Eilish's contributions to music, fashion, and mental health advocacy exemplify her multifaceted influence on both the industry and pop culture at large.
